Bulgaria’s boxer Rami Kiwan achieved the biggest success of his career at the European Boxing Championships in Belgrade, Serbia. He defeated Russia’s Dzhambulat Bizhamov 3:2 in the men’s 75 kg final. At the beginning of April, the 23-year-old Bulgarian won an Olympic quota in the 71 kg category. Rami was losing after the first round, but managed to win the second round, despite receiving a cut. In the decisive third round, Kiwan was equal to Bizhamov. The fight had to be reviewed by the ringside observer, who awarded him the victory.

Two other Bulgarians also competed for the gold medals. In the 60 kg category, Radoslav Rosenov lost to Vsevolod Shumkov (Russia) 0:5. In the 57 kg category, Javier Ibanez lost to Eduard Savin (Russia) 1:4. Bulgaria won 2 gold, 3 silver and 6 bronze medals at theEuropean Boxing Championships.

La Scala virtuosos close the "European Music Festival" in Varna https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983764 101983764

Two world-famous Bulgarian musicians - violinist Mario Hossen and opera singer Krassimira Stoyanova, will partner this evening in Varna with the chamber ensemble "The Virtuosi of La Scala". The concert is to close the "European Music Festival" and is the first of the accompanying program of the international music festival "Varna Summer" 2024.

The program of the concert will have an Easter spirit and will present some of the famous examples of the Italian and German Baroque. Mario Hossen will perform Vivaldi's "The Four Seasons" and will also be a conductor. Soprano Krassimira Stoyanova will sing famous arias from works by Bach and Handel.

"Working with such exceptional professionals is a creative experience. It is easy to work with people who are familiar with the musical language, with the aesthetics of the musical message", Mario Hossen told BNR’s Radio Varna.

MEPs call on big companies to stop advertising in pro-Kremlin media in the Balkans https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983849/meps-call-on-big-companies-to-stop-advertising-in-pro-kremlin-media-in-the-balkans 101983849

Big global brands should stop their advertisements in pro-Kremlin media in the Balkans and especially in Bulgaria and Serbia - this is what a group of MEPs call for in a letter, BNR correspondent in Brussels Angelina Piskova reported, quoting "Politico". The document was signed by sixteen people, including Andrey Kovachev from the group of the European People's Party.

"Anti-democratic narratives by malicious forces are a serious threat to our democracy, especially in this crucial election year," the Bulgarian MEP told Politico.

EU officials and experts are warning of a growing wave of fake news online and attempts from abroad to influence the vote in June's European elections.

The authors of the letter are MEPs from the EPP, "Renew Europe", socialists and moderate greens.

Prime Minister Glavchev refused his foreign minister's salary https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983837/prime-minister-glavchev-refused-his-foreign-minister-s-salary 101983837

Caretaker Prime Minister Dimitar Glavchev will not receive a salary in his capacity as Foreign Minister. He is giving up the remuneration of 4650 euros and will only receive one salary of 5621 euros as Prime Minister.

At Dimitar Glavchev's suggestion, President Rumen Radev dismissed the current caretaker foreign minister and signed a decree authorizing Glavchev to combine the two roles.

Turkey is ready to review the agreement between Bulgargaz and Botas https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983749/turkey-is-ready-to-review-the-agreement-between-bulgargaz-and-botas 101983749

At a meeting between the Bulgarian and Turkish energy ministers in Istanbul,the Bulgarian side expressed desire to revise the agreement between "Bulgargaz" and "Botas" for the supply of gas. Turkey showed understanding and readiness for continued cooperation, the Ministry of Energy has announced.

A week ago, the National Assembly assigned the caretaker minister Vladimir Malinov to take steps to renegotiate the agreement, according to which Bulgaria owes nearly 500,000 dollars to the Turkish company every day for capacity that is not being used.

Vladimir Malinov and Alparslan Bayraktar have agreed to continue their cooperation to ensure the diversification and security of energy supplies. The two have tasked the management of "Bulgargaz" and "Botas" to work on the agreement.

The ministers also discussed the possibility of increasing the connectivity between the electricity and gas transmission systems of Bulgaria and Turkey.

The Wilson Gallery and Museum in Cheltenham displays paintings by a Bulgarian emigrant https://bnr.bg/en/post/101982473/the-wilson-gallery-and-museum-in-cheltenham-displays-a-collection-of-paintings-by-a-bulgarian-emigrant 101982473

The Wilson Gallery and Museum in the British town of Cheltenham displays a unique collection of paintings by a Bulgarian emigrant who lived and worked in the the UK for many years. The exhibition features works by iconic artists including Amedeo Modigliani, Vanessa Bell, Pablo Picasso, Duncan Grant, etc, Dnevnik newspaper reported.

The valuable art collection is owned by the Bulgarian Mattei Radev. In 1950, he fled from the totalitarian regime in Bulgaria and, after a perilous journey, settled in London, where he worked as a hospital orderly. There Mattei met surgeon and gay rights activist Patrick Trevor-Roper, who introduced the Bulgarian to English high society.

A painting by Picasso

With the help of the British surgeon, Mattei Radev was hired at the "Robert Wellington" gallery. There, he learned how to make picture frames, working with some of the greatest artists of the twentieth century.

What is now knows as the Radev Collection was started by British collectors and critics Eddie Sackville-West and Eardley Knollys. In 1991, Knolys left it to Mattei who added to the collection himself, and at one point the collection comprised 800 paintings.

The Wilson Gallery In Cheltenham

Paintings that were once his property are currently on display at The Wilson gallery in Cheltenham. The exhibition will be open to visitors until the beginning of September 2024. You can find more information about the exhibition on the  website: https://www.cheltenhammuseum.org.uk/event/radev

740 runners take part in Kodzha Kaya mountain marathon https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983593/740-runners-take-part-in-kodzha-kaya-mountain-marathon 101983593

A record number of contestants from 8 countries are to take part in today’s Kodzha Kaya mountain marathon. Its 6th edition of hosted by Bilka village in the Eastern portion of the Balkan range.

By a tradition the marathon begins at dawn and must end by sundown. A total of 740 participants have been registered, among them some of Bulgaria’s top mountain runners.

The 75-kilometre route has an elevation of 4,300 m., making it extremely difficult, with around 40% of all runners dropping out.

The other distances are 42, 30 and 14 kms. The marathon also includes accompanying events – a speed climb to Kodzha Kaya peak (597 m.), a tourist hike and running for children.

What do we celebrate on Palm Sunday and what are God's visits in our lives? https://bnr.bg/en/post/101980805/what-do-we-celebrate-on-palm-sunday-and-what-are-god-s-visitations-in-our-lives 101980805

"Blessed is the King who comes in the name of the Lord! Peace in heaven and glory in the highest!" (Luke 19:38).

With these enthusiastic exclamations, which the Church recalls on the feast of the Entry of the Lord into Jerusalem, Jesus Christ was welcomed in Jerusalem with the hope of goodness and eternal life on earth. The day before, He had brought Lazarus, dead for four days, back to life, and the news of this miracle gathered thousands of Israelites at the gates of the city, waiting for Him to save them from the oppression of the Romans and to establish the kingdom of justice. Although he entered Jerusalem not on horseback like a noble ruler, but on a donkey, and shows the nature of his visit, they did not recognize the Son of God and Savior and did not realize what he had come to them for. 


"And when he аpproached and saw the city, he wept." (Luke 19:41) Foreseeing the utter ruin and overthrow that awaited the city and its inhabitants, Jesus uttered, "Because you did not recognize and welcome God's personal visit."

What visit does the Savior have in mind? 

"He speaks, of course, of his visit to Jerusalem - of the only begotten Son of God, who became incarnate in order to redeem our sins, to destroy death and to open for all who believe in Him the doors of the Kingdom of God," notes in an interview for Radio Bulgaria Alexandra Karamikhaleva - theologian, author of Orthodox literature and editor-in-chief of the Church Journal of the Holy Synod of the Bulgarian Orthodox Church.

Alexandra Karamihaleva
"I was thinking about these words of the Lord and to what extent do we ourselves recognize God's visits in our lives, to what extent do we say 'Glory to God' and to what extent are we grateful for them?  And God's visits are all the occasions when we encounter a person on our life's journey with their needs - for help, for support, for encouragement, for a kind word, for a smile, for any kind of love and attention. God's visits are also all sicknesses, sorrows and deprivations, of course. All the trials that God permits in our lives are not to punish us, but so that we may see for ourselves what are the infirmities in our souls, so that we may see in ourselves all the remnants of unbelief, of lack of patience, of envy, of attachment to material goods, and in due time rid ourselves of them. And woe to us if we do not notice these visits of God and respond to them properly, as well as to all the wonderful things God sends into our lives daily. All the consolations, all the joys He gives us are also God's visits to which we are to respond with "Glory to God", to praise God for them and to be thankful. Otherwise, I fear that what has befallen Jerusalem and its citizens awaits us."


So the message of this holy Christian holiday is that when we take the consecrated willow branches from the church, symbolizing the palm leaves with which Jesus Christ was welcomed in Jerusalem, we should know what we are celebrating and whom we are glorifying, theologian Alexandra Karamikhaleva reminds us.


"I'm not really sure if we realize that today we celebrate the Lord Jesus Christ, who raised Lazarus four days before entering Jerusalem.  He brought him back to life to serve God for many more years. We celebrate Christ who, by His own crucifixion and Resurrection, descended into hell, opened its doors, and brought forth from there the righteous of the Old Testament, all God's pleasers who lived until the Nativity of Christ, until His birth in the flesh, death on the cross, and Resurrection. By His life in the flesh, the Lord Jesus Christ conquered death. He opens for us again the doors of the Kingdom of God, and that way is open to each of us, if we really ask ourselves if this is what we believe and if our faith is such that it transforms our whole life.  We should have our faith is such that our every decision, our every action, our every thought, even brings us one step closer to what we are meant to be, to be God-like, to draw closer to the Kingdom of God and His righteousness."

EUR 102 million in new debt will probably be taken out in mid-May https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983601/eur-102-million-in-new-debt-will-probably-be-taken-out-in-mid-may 101983601 Bulgarian National Bank building

200 million Leva (over EUR 102 million) of new debt is expected to be taken out on 13 May this year, according to the Bulgarian National Bank website. This is the date on which an auction has been announced for 6-month treasury bonds with an annual interest rate of 3.25%.

This is the second issue for the year to be auctioned off on the domestic debt market. Three-year bonds worth 200 million Leva were offered in mid-April, which reached a weighted average yield of the issue of 3.01%.

In 2024, Bulgaria has not entered the international markets.

According to the budget, a new debt of 11.7 billion Leva (almost EUR 5.99 billion) can be taken out for the entirety of the year. The country’s indebtedness must not exceed 48 billion Leva (EUR 24.54).

Unfair practices checks in organized tourist travel https://bnr.bg/en/post/101983572/unfair-practices-checks-in-organized-tourist-travel 101983572

As the active season is set to begin, the Ministry of Tourism started checks into unfair practices in organized tourist travel.

Two of the tour operators checked so far have not provided a certificate for carrying our tour operator activity and a valid tour operators liability insurance, another tour operator – vouchers issued to the tourist.

No violations were ascertained during the inspection of 8 buses travelling to Turkey yesterday, or of the tour guides. The unannounced inspections will continue in the coming months. Representatives of the tourist industry demanded more regulation and control against illegal practices and the grey sector in tourism.
